The Right Top
The first thing you will need to help you put together the perfect Fall outfit is the right shirt. You could go for a very sleek, buttoned up shirt in colors like burnt orange, gold or brown for a very tailored look.
Or you could go for a more soft and frilly look by adding a cute shirt that has pretty designs like flowers, leaves or ruffles. Shirts like these always seem to be so soft and comfortable and add that something extra to your look.
The only thing you should try to avoid wearing if you are going for a Fall look is anything too dark, or bright neon colors.
Just Keep it Simple
There are three different types of bottoms you could wear to help you get the perfect Fall look and they are skinny jeans, short pencil skirt or leggings. Just make sure to keep your bottoms kind of plan, nothing too flashy or shiny, they tend to steal the spotlight. I mean don't get me wrong I love sparkles and shiny things too, but for some reason when you wear these with shimmery makeup the whole feel of this look just does not blend right.
The Shoes
The kind of shoes you pick for this look all depends on what your comfortable in. The choices range anywhere from a super cute pair of comfortable flats, all the way to a super high over the knee pair of high heeled boots.
My all time Fall favorite is a cute pair of knee high boots, with a little bit of a heel. I have found that these kind of boots go with just about anything I wear and are also super comfy. Your eye shadow and liner for this look should be in earth tone colors like burnt orange, brown and gold, stay away from colors that say electric, pumpkin or neon. Your not dressing up for Halloween just yet, you don't want to look like a clown.
The main thing you want to focus on when wearing your makeup during the Fall should be the eyes. All those glittery, bronze colors look very stunning, so try to keep the rest of your makeup kind of neutral. Go for taupe or mauve lipsticks, these colors seem to look best. For your hair go for very soft natural waves or a sleek ponytail, very pretty and sophisticated.
